Understanding Moving Vehicle Restrictions in Rushden

When you're planning a move in Rushden, understanding local parking regulations is absolutely essential. The town enforces strict vehicle size restrictions that limit trucks and vans to no longer than 7.5 meters on most residential streets. Weight limits also apply, with vehicles exceeding 3.5 tonnes often barred from certain areas, particularly near popular destinations like Rushden Lakes Shopping Centre. These rules exist to keep traffic flowing smoothly during peak hours.

Violations can result in hefty fines reaching £60 or more, so it's crucial to comply before moving day arrives. If you're relocating from nearby areas like Irthlingborough or Wellingborough, these guidelines apply equally to you. The Rushden Town Council takes enforcement seriously, especially on busy streets where congestion poses real problems for local residents and businesses alike.

Temporary Parking Permits for Moving Day

Obtaining a temporary parking permit in Rushden is straightforward and genuinely helpful for managing moving logistics. Start by locating the permit application form on the Rushden Town Council's official website, then complete it with details about your vehicle type and moving duration. You can submit applications online, which typically speeds up the approval process considerably.

Allow at least five working days for processing, especially during peak moving seasons when demand surges across the town. The permit gives your moving truck legal protection against fines and ensures you won't face disruption during crucial loading hours. Once approved, you'll receive documentation confirming your designated bay and the specific hours you can use it. Loading Zone Rules and Restrictions

Understanding loading zone access prevents costly mistakes on your moving day. These designated areas allow temporary vehicle stops for loading and unloading goods, but they're strictly enforced throughout Rushden town centre, particularly around High Street and Newton Road. Vehicles must not block these zones unnecessarily, as enforcement officers monitor them regularly, especially during business hours.

Important exceptions exist for emergency vehicles and legitimate delivery operations, but your moving truck must have proper authorization to occupy these spaces. Unauthorized parking in loading zones can attract fines up to £70, making it worth the effort to secure the correct permit beforehand. Local residents report that driveway clearance rules also apply—you cannot block access routes to properties while loading. The council's comprehensive parking guidelines detail all zone-specific restrictions and compliance requirements.

Frequently Asked Questions

What permits are needed for moving trucks in Rushden?

In Rushden, moving trucks may require a permit if they need to use public roads or loading zones. It's advisable to check with the East Northamptonshire Council for specific regulations and to obtain any necessary permits ahead of time.

Are there designated loading zones in Rushden?

Yes, Rushden has designated loading zones primarily around the town centre, especially near popular spots like the Rushden Lakes Shopping Centre. These areas facilitate easier loading and unloading, but be sure to check local signage for any restrictions.

How can I obtain a resident parking permit in Rushden?

To obtain a resident parking permit in Rushden, you can apply through the East Northamptonshire Council's website. Make sure to provide proof of residency and vehicle details, as this will help streamline the application process.

When are the best times to move in Rushden?

The best times to move in Rushden are typically mid-week and mid-month to avoid the weekend rush. Additionally, early morning or late afternoon are ideal times to find less traffic, particularly around areas like the A6 and local schools.

What are the parking restrictions in Rushden during moving?

Parking restrictions in Rushden can vary by street and time of day. Be sure to check for any signs indicating limited parking or specific hours for loading. It's best to contact the local council for the most accurate and up-to-date information.
